Output 266aa5f29c3669cd63f0031f3b7c7f24afb780831dc765098a7a7ce71e5ed887:1

value
54034000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 513ed8b241e027c39943a9193df22d7277303768 OP_EQUALVERIFY OP_CHECKSIG
address
18Qb2BsvYQs8mU7vApcCxTAdrZMJ7Lv7Vd
transaction
266aa5f29c3669cd63f0031f3b7c7f24afb780831dc765098a7a7ce71e5ed887
spent
true